Global Futures Scholarships – Africa – Postgraduate

Scholarship information

The University of Manchester is proud to offer more than 200 merit-based master’s scholarships to prospective international students from a range of countries across the globe.

The value of The Global Futures Scholarships for African students is £18,000. Scholarships will be awarded as a discount on published overseas tuition fees.

Within Africa, the awards are open to applicants domiciled in the following countries: Botswana, Egypt, Ghana, Kenya, Mauritius, Nigeria, South Africa and Zimbabwe.

Eligibility Criteria

  • Please note: the application form will only be made available once you've applied and been made an offer (either conditional or unconditional).
  • You must hold an unconditional offer to study a full-time, on-campus master’s course at The University of Manchester starting in September 2026 by 23 April 2026 and submit an online scholarship application form by the same deadline. The form will be emailed to all eligible offer-holders.
  • You'll be considered based on academic merit and the quality of your scholarship application, but we'll try to achieve a balance by gender, domicile and course in the allocation of the awards.
